Its Christmas Day (or perhaps your birthday) and you’ve just unwrapped a new iPod. Congratulations! Now the question is how to go about filling it with music and videos without bringing down the wrath of the RIAA upon you, your family and 10 generations that follow you. Of course your existing music collection is a great start, adding any MP3s you already have to iTunes and ripping any CD’s in your collection — iTunes does a wonderful job of that. But where to go next, especially if you’d like to sample some stuff for free?

Well, the iTunes Store has numerous free downloads every week, usually updated every Tuesday in the US (occasionally stuff pops up at other times too). Each week there’s usually 3 free songs in the US store: a “Single of the Week” (of some new band they’re promoting), a “Discovery Download” (of some unusual or less mainstream group) and a “Canción de la Semana” (of a Latin music group of some variety, usually in Spanish). In addition to those, there is also a “Music Video of the Week”. However that isn’t the only free video downloads, there are typically one or two free TV show episodes or short video promos. Occasionally a free audiobook is added as well.

Most of these free downloads only last a week, so you have to stay alert or you might miss something. Unfortunately you usually have to check 2 or 3 different pages in the iTunes Store to find most of the free stuff (and even then you’ll miss some of the older gems that are hiding in there). OK, what else outside iTunes? After all, that’s only about 150 free songs a year. Well, another good place to look is Amazon. Their MP3 store is completely compatible with the iPod and they have over a thousand free MP3s for you to download as well as daily free MP3s (just check the upper right corner of the page).

Another great source of free MP3 music is eMusic. They have a free daily MP3 as well, often from some cool new band you’ve never heard of, but will hear a lot more of in the future. Check the widget page for a widget/gadget for the eMusic daily free MP3 as well.
